Project

General

Profile

Actions

OsmoTRX » History » Revision 2

« Previous | Revision 2/83 (diff) | Next »
ttsou, 02/19/2016 10:47 PM


= OsmoTRX =

OsmoTRX is a software-defined radio transceiver that implements the Layer 1 physical layer of a BTS comprising the following 3GPP specifications: * TS 05.01 "Physical layer on the radio path" * TS 05.02 "Multiplexing and Multiple Access on the Radio Path" * TS 05.04 "Modulation" * TS 05.10 "Radio subsystem synchronization"

OsmoTRX is a spinoff project of the OpenBTS transceiver for the purpose of using with non-OpenBTS software and projects.

Hardware support Ettus Research
USRP1
USRP2
B100
B110
B200
B210
N200
N210
E100
E110
Fairwaves
UmTRX
Embedded Platform Support

OsmoTRX has been tested on the following embedded platforms.

Platform Processor FPU
BeagleBoard-xM ARM Cortex-A8 NEON
ArndaleBoard ARM Cortex-A15 NEON-VFPv4
RaspberryPi ARMv6k VFP
Shuttle PC Intel Atom D2550 SSE3
Ettus E100 ARM Cortex-A8 NEON
Status GPRS support Source code

The source code is available from git.osmocom.org (module osmo-trx).

Public read-only access is available via
git clone git://git.osmocom.org/osmo-trx
You can browse it via cgit: http://cgit.osmocom.org/cgit/osmo-trx/

Authors

OsmoTRX is currently developed and maintained by Thomas Tsou. The original code is derived from the OpenBTS project, which was developed by David Burgess and Harvind Samra at Range Networks.

Files (3)
osmo-trx-phase.gif View osmo-trx-phase.gif 15 KB OsmoTRX phase error ttsou, 11/18/2013 06:22 AM
osmo-trx-spectrum.gif View osmo-trx-spectrum.gif 15.4 KB Frequency spectrum ttsou, 11/18/2013 06:23 AM
default.cfg default.cfg 283 Bytes duo_kali, 06/20/2018 03:24 AM

Updated by ttsou about 8 years ago · 2 revisions

Add picture from clipboard (Maximum size: 48.8 MB)